Abstract

We consider dynamical models of supersymmetry breaking which naturally incorporate cosmological inflation. The inflaton plays an inevitable role in dynamical SUSY breaking, and the hierarchical scales of inflation and SUSY breaking are simultaneously realized through a single type of dynamics.
